Select dates so you can see the availability and exact prices.
113/1 Rajpur Rd, Dehradun
W 567, Sinola, Malsi, Dehradun, Uttarakhand 248014, India, Mussoorie
Airport luxury nature valley Dehradun nunnawala bhaniyawala Haridwar Road near jolly grant airport, Laal Tappar